== Lore == The Spirit Orbs, the fragile and powerful family heirlooms that protected Jinnar's family, also put them in harm's way. Jinnar's ancestors solely relied on the orbs' power to defend themselves and to defeat the demons of Hell. It was an infinite battle that never ceased. The more the orbs were exposed to dark forces in battle, the more they became tainted with evil. In order to seal the orbs, Jinnar's ancestors sacrificed their souls to protect future generations. The war against the dark forces inevitably continued and the seal loosened throughout the battles, making it vulnerable to be tainted by evil again. Jinnar took it upon himself to travel to the Temple of Light, a sanctuary in which the orbs would be safe. En route to the temple, the traces of evil within the orbs emitted dark energies to Hell, drawing the attention of Maloch the Merciless. Instantaneously, Jinnar was captured by his minions. In that critical moment, outnumbered and badly injured, Jinnar was convinced he was deprived of hope, and that, resistance was futile... until something awakened within the orbs. The remaining soul energy from his ancestors was awakened, leading Jinnar to victory. Jinnar attained all of his knowledge regarding the orbs shortly thereafter, for he had heard the ancient stories of their capabilities but had never seen them firsthand. The orbs would finally be delivered to the temple. Using his spiritual powers, control, and knowledge over the Spirit Orbs, he gained unanimous approval from the temple to protect them. A newfound desire to grow stronger in order to better protect the orbs and future generations sparked. Lauriel aided him in practicing advanced Zen techniques, which he painfully withstood without uttering a word. Jinnar knew that the purifying power of the light obtained from the advanced Zen techniques could completely cleanse the orbs of their dark energy.
